A Stranger’s Stormy Night Return Reveals Kindness Echoing Across Decades

Twenty years ago, I was just an ordinary person living an ordinary life, the kind that rarely feels like it belongs in a story. That night, a violent storm wrapped around my home, shaking windows and filling the air with thunder that felt almost alive. I remember standing in my kitchen, making tea, trying to ignore the chaos outside. Then came a knock—soft, uncertain, almost lost in the noise. When I opened the door, a man stood there drenched, exhausted, barely able to speak. “Please… I just need help,” he whispered. Without thinking twice, I let him in.

Inside, the storm faded into the background as I gave him dry clothes, a blanket, and something warm to eat. He said his name was James, but not much else. He didn’t need questions—he needed safety. By morning, the storm had passed, and so had the moment. Before leaving, he looked at me with quiet intensity and said, “One day, I’ll repay your kindness.” I smiled and told him he didn’t owe me anything. Then he walked away, and life moved on as if nothing extraordinary had happened.

Years passed. The memory softened into something distant, something I would occasionally recall but never dwell on. Until yesterday. Another knock came at my door—this time steady, confident. When I opened it, a man stood there, composed and unfamiliar, yet carrying something in his expression that felt known. “I think you already helped me,” he said. And just like that, everything came rushing back. “James?” I asked. He nodded.

He sat down and told me his story—years of struggle, rebuilding, and persistence. Then he handed me a folder, carefully prepared, filled with the life he had built since that night. It wasn’t just about repayment—it was about remembering, about closing a circle that time never really erased. And in that moment, I understood something deeply simple: even the smallest act of kindness can travel further than we ever imagine, quietly shaping lives until one day, it finds its way back.
